How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 90311?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
90311 Studio Apartments | $2,002 | $1,138 | $4,117 |
90311 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,622 | $895 | $8,460 |
90311 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,216 | $1,600 | $7,132 |
90311 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,917 | $1,800 | $7,100 |
90311 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,289 | $1,150 | $5,200 |
